Jayrambati: History & Geography

Joyrambati is a village, in the jurisdiction of Kotulpur police station in the Bishnupur subdivision in Bankura district, West Bengal, India. It is a big tourist spot as it was the birthplace of Sri Sarada Devi , who was the wife of Sri Ramakrishna Paramhansa.
